/*===========================================================================*
* print_capabilities *
*===========================================================================*/
PRIVATE void print_capabilities(devind)
int devind;
{
u8_t status, capptr, type, next;
char *str;
/* Check capabilities bit in the device status register */
status= pci_attr_r16(devind, PCI_SR);
if (!(status & PSR_CAPPTR))
return;
capptr= (pci_attr_r8(devind, PCI_CAPPTR) & PCI_CP_MASK);
while (capptr != 0)
{
type = pci_attr_r8(devind, capptr+CAP_TYPE);
next= (pci_attr_r8(devind, capptr+CAP_NEXT) & PCI_CP_MASK);
switch(type)
{
case 1: str= "PCI Power Management"; break;
case 2: str= "AGP"; break;
case 3: str= "Vital Product Data"; break;
case 4: str= "Slot Identification"; break;
case 5: str= "Message Signaled Interrupts"; break;
case 6: str= "CompactPCI Hot Swap"; break;
case 8: str= "AMD HyperTransport"; break;
case 0xf: str= "AMD I/O MMU"; break;
defuault: str= "(unknown type)"; break;
}
printf(" @0x%x: capability type 0x%x: %s\n",
capptr, type, str);
capptr= next;
}
}
